Dont know what kind of food China One serves on weekdays, but they serve the best dim sum at lunch (weekends)!!! Seriously, their dim sum is awesome, comparable to Chinatowns in NY and DC!!! Little pork/shrimp/or veggie stuffed dumplings, eggplant w/shrimp stuffing, sauteed clams... the list goes on... The best way to describe dim sum is that its like bite-size appetizers (usually 3-4 pieces) that are served hot (reasonable price, $2-3/plate).
We love going there and trying everything. We love the fact that we can see what they offer (they push the steam carts by each table). The only thing that hinders us from going more often is that the wait can get long, and the parking can get chaotic. But sometimes we just deal with it because the foods great!
Pros: authentic treats, reasonably priced, freshly prepared
Cons: long wait, inadequate parking
